If you're used to kind of "grazing" throughout the day, have several small meals and snacks, the portions are going to seem big to you. The idea is to eat enough at a meal that you're not hungry for 4-5 hours after, and therefore don't need snacks. It may take you a little while to get to this point, but that's what you should be working toward. 

Why do you think you're overeating at each meal? Do you feel super stuffed and miserable? Or are you just used to seeing smaller portions on your plate? If you're stuffed and miserable, then it's possible you're overeating, or possibly that you need to make some changes to what you're eating -- sometimes raw vegetables or cruciferous vegetables (broccoli, kale, cabbage, cauliflower) may make some people feel more full faster. If you want feedback on your meals, you can list a day or two of what you're typically eating, including approximate portion sizes, and we can see if it looks like you're on the right track.

If you are hungry between meals, we recommend having a mini meal with protein, fat, and vegetables, or at least two of the three. We don't recommend having fruit on its own for a few reasons. First, fruit on its own will make your blood sugar spike and then drop. Second, having fruit throughout the day will keep you craving sweets. Finally, especially with the dried fruit, it's really easy to overeat it that. An apple and a mango would be your two servings of fruit in a day (possibly more, depending on how big they are) -- how many mangoes worth of dried mango do you eat throughout the day?
